9" Vintage Porcelain cranberry rose design plate- by Franz Anton Mehlem in Bonn, Germany

  • The mark includes a stylized tower and the brand name "Franz Ant. Mehlem". 

  • It often features the word "Germany" on pieces produced for export, typically dating between 1890 and 1919. 

  • Franz Anton Mehlem operated the factory from 1836 until 1920 when it was acquired by Villeroy & Boch.
